What is an 8 Guard Buzz Cut?
The 8 guard buzz cut refers to a haircut where the hair is clipped to a uniform length of approximately 1 inch (or 8 guard length on most clippers). This length is long enough to provide some texture and versatility while still maintaining the clean and minimalistic look that buzz cuts are known for. The "mid R" refers to a slight tapering or fading on the sides and back, creating a seamless transition between the longer hair on top and the shorter hair around the edges.
Buzz cuts have been around for decades, with their origins tracing back to military grooming standards. Over time, they have evolved into a fashionable choice for men of all ages and professions. The 8 guard buzz cut strikes the perfect balance between a classic buzz cut and a more modern, stylish look, making it a popular choice for those who want to keep their hair short but still have some room for creativity.
Key Features of the 8 Guard Buzz Cut
- Uniform Length: The top of the hair is cut to a consistent length of 1 inch using an 8 guard.
- Mid R Fade: The sides and back are tapered slightly for a polished and clean finish.
- Versatility: This haircut works well with various face shapes and personal styles.
Benefits of the 8 Guard Buzz Cut
One of the biggest advantages of the 8 guard buzz cut is its low maintenance. Unlike longer hairstyles that require daily styling and frequent trims, this haircut is incredibly easy to manage. Simply wash, dry, and go! Additionally, the uniform length and mid R taper make it suitable for both casual and professional environments, giving you a polished look without much effort.
Another benefit is its suitability for men with thinning hair or receding hairlines. The 8 guard buzz cut helps to minimize the appearance of bald spots while maintaining a stylish and youthful look. It’s also a great option for those with curly or thick hair, as the shorter length reduces bulk and makes the hair easier to manage.

How to Ask for an 8 Guard Buzz Cut at the Barbershop
When visiting your barber, it’s important to communicate your desired haircut clearly. Start by specifying that you want an 8 guard buzz cut with a mid R taper. You can say something like, “I’d like an 8 guard buzz cut with a slight taper on the sides and back.” This ensures your barber understands the exact length and style you’re aiming for.
It’s also helpful to bring reference photos to your appointment. This can help your barber visualize the look you want and make adjustments accordingly. If you’re unsure about the mid R taper, ask your barber to explain how it will look and feel, so you can make an informed decision.

Styling Tips for an 8 Guard Buzz Cut
While the 8 guard buzz cut is inherently low maintenance, there are still a few styling tips you can follow to enhance its appearance. For instance, using a lightweight styling cream or pomade can add texture and definition to the top of your hair, giving it a more polished look. Simply apply a small amount to your fingertips, rub it between your hands, and gently work it through your hair.
If you’re aiming for a more rugged or natural look, consider using a sea salt spray. This product adds volume and texture without weighing your hair down, making it perfect for achieving a casual, effortless style. For those who prefer a sleek and shiny finish, a water-based pomade is an excellent choice.
Recommended Products
- Lightweight Styling Cream: Adds texture without greasiness.
- Sea Salt Spray: Perfect for a natural, beachy look.
- Water-Based Pomade: Ideal for a sleek and shiny finish.
Maintenance and Care
To keep your 8 guard buzz cut looking fresh and sharp, regular maintenance is key. Depending on how quickly your hair grows, you may need to visit your barber every 2-4 weeks for a touch-up. In between appointments, you can use clippers at home to maintain the length and taper.
Proper hair care is also essential for maintaining the health and appearance of your buzz cut. Use a gentle shampoo and conditioner to keep your scalp clean and hydrated. If you experience dryness or irritation, consider using a moisturizing scalp treatment or oil to soothe and nourish your skin.
Tips for At-Home Maintenance
- Invest in Quality Clippers: A good pair of clippers will make at-home touch-ups easier.
- Use a Mirror: Ensure even trimming by using a mirror to check your work.
- Trim Regularly: Avoid letting your hair grow too long between touch-ups.
Common Mistakes to Avoid
One common mistake people make with buzz cuts is cutting the hair too short on the first attempt. While it’s tempting to go for a shorter length right away, it’s better to start with a longer guard and gradually trim down to your desired length. This allows you to avoid over-cutting and ensures a more even result.
Another mistake is neglecting scalp care. With shorter hair, your scalp is more exposed to the elements, making it prone to dryness and sun damage. Always use sunscreen or a hat when spending time outdoors, and moisturize your scalp regularly to keep it healthy and hydrated.

Is the 8 Guard Buzz Cut a Long-Term Commitment?
While the 8 guard buzz cut is relatively easy to maintain, it does require some level of commitment. If you decide to grow out your hair, the transition period can be challenging, as the uniform length may look awkward as it grows longer. However, this can be mitigated by gradually increasing the guard length during touch-ups, allowing your hair to grow out more naturally.
That said, many men find that the convenience and style of the 8 guard buzz cut make it a long-term choice. Its versatility and low maintenance make it an ideal option for those who want to simplify their grooming routine without sacrificing style.
Suitability for Different Face Shapes
The 8 guard buzz cut is a versatile hairstyle that suits a variety of face shapes. For those with round faces, the mid R taper can help elongate the face, creating a more balanced appearance. For men with square or angular faces, the uniform length adds softness and reduces harsh lines.
However, individuals with very long or narrow faces may want to consider a slightly longer guard length to add width and proportion to their features. Consulting with your barber can help you determine the best length and style for your specific face shape.
Popular Variants of the Buzz Cut
While the 8 guard buzz cut with a mid R is a popular choice, there are several other buzz cut variations to consider. These include the high and tight, induction cut, and crew cut, each offering its own unique look and benefits. Exploring these options can help you find the perfect style that suits your personality and lifestyle.
Other Buzz Cut Variations
- High and Tight: Extremely short on the sides and back with slightly longer hair on top.
- Induction Cut: Ultra-short buzz cut often used in military settings.
- Crew Cut: Longer on top with tapered sides and back.
